GM contract vote by striking UAW workers heads into final hours
Striking workers at General Motors Co factories in the United States finish voting on Friday on a proposed four-year contract that could end a 40-day strike that has cost the No. 1 U.S. automaker more than $2 billion, according to Wall Street.

CVS pulls all 22 ounce J&J baby powder from stores
Pharmacy retailer CVS Health Corp said on Thursday it is pulling all 22 ounce bottles of Johnson & Johnson’s baby powder from its stores and online to comply with the U.S. healthcare conglomerate’s recall last week of a lot of 22 oz bottles due to possible asbestos contamination.

American, Spirit eye more Mobile deliveries to avoid Airbus tariffs
American Airlines Group and Spirit Airlines executives said on Thursday they were working with Airbus SE to mitigate the impact of U.S. tariffs on European-made aircraft, including having more planes delivered from Mobile, Alabama.

Amazon holiday quarter sales forecast falls short of estimates
Amazon.com Inc forecast fourth-quarter revenue below analysts’ estimates on Thursday as the world’s biggest online retailer faces fierce competition from Walmart and other e-commerce players, sending its shares down 7%.
